Agust D/SUGA is ranked as one of the most influential producers and songwriters in South Korea, who won multiple awards over the past few years, including best producer. He debuted at #9 on Billboard Hot 100 Songwriters Chart. He became the first male soloist in history to have a song and album reach No.1 on iTunes in 100 countries each. He is ranked Billboard's Top solo Korean Album Artist of 2020. His mixtape "D-2" debuted at #11 on Billboard 200. And there is just a few of his achievements.
He has two self-produced mixtapes: "Agust D" (2016) and "D-2" (2020), which broke several records on music charts worldwide. He uses his platform to talk about important topics and most of his lyrics touch such subjects as mental health, social issues, the contrast between dreams and reality, etc.
"Daechwita" is a genre of Korean traditional military music, which was played to announce the arrival of king.

Pronounced “August D”. The song was who he used to be (cruel, selfish, greedy. He grew up poor, had to fight, and became all these negative things) fighting against who he became (humble, kind, and honest but fierce at everything he does. He became the humble king). The gun he used to shoot who he used to be (the “king” character) is called an Army (which is what he also calls his fans) so essentially he killed who he used to be with the Army (his fans) and has made it as the kind and humble king. The true kind. Daechwita means a traditional Korean song/cadence that’s played to announce the Kings arrival.
